We have more folks in need. Bo and Paula Coody, owners of Sydive Goshen (now Indiana Skydive Academy) lost all of their student gear, tandem rigs and personal gear in a fire at the building they store the equipment in for the cold season (here we call that everything but July). The only thing skydive-related they have left are 2 canopies that were out for repair and a pull up cord. This could mean the end of business for them unless they are able to recover a fair amount of the cost of the lost equipment.
